from __future__ import annotations
import argparse
from pathlib import Path
from PIL import Image
from app.config import get_settings
from app.model_backend import (
benchmark_predictions,
get_onnx_classifier,
get_torch_classifier,
serialize_benchmark_report,
)
def load_sample_image(image_path: Path) -> bytes:
with Image.open(image_path) as image:
rgb_image = image.convert("RGB")
from io import BytesIO
buffer = BytesIO()
rgb_image.save(buffer, format="JPEG")
return buffer.getvalue()
def model_size_mb(model_path: Path) -> float:
return model_path.stat().st_size / (1024 * 1024)
def main() -> None:
parser = argparse.ArgumentParser(description="Benchmark original, ONNX, and quantized model variants.")
parser.add_argument("--image", type=Path, required=True, help="Sample image used for benchmarking")
args = parser.parse_args()
settings = get_settings()
image_bytes = load_sample_image(args.image)
torch_backend = get_torch_classifier(settings.hf_model_name)
onnx_backend = get_onnx_classifier(str(settings.onnx_path), settings.hf_model_name)
quantized_backend = get_onnx_classifier(str(settings.quantized_onnx_path), settings.hf_model_name)
rows = [
{
"variant": "Original",
"model_size_mb": model_size_mb(settings.torch_weights_path),
**benchmark_predictions(torch_backend.predict, image_bytes),
},
{
"variant": "ONNX",
"model_size_mb": model_size_mb(settings.onnx_path),
**benchmark_predictions(onnx_backend.predict, image_bytes),
},
{
"variant": "Quantized",
"model_size_mb": model_size_mb(settings.quantized_onnx_path),
**benchmark_predictions(quantized_backend.predict, image_bytes),
},
]
settings.docs_dir.mkdir(parents=True, exist_ok=True)
settings.benchmark_output_path.write_text(serialize_benchmark_report(rows), encoding="utf-8")
print(serialize_benchmark_report(rows))
if __name__ == "__main__":
main()
